Decision Modeling
Pharma and medical device companies face numerous decisions
through the life cycle of a product that require
information from primary research.
Most market research firms are limited to one phase of the
business analysis process and lack the tools to properly
frame business questions or conduct financial analysis.
I2 uses a variety of tools and techniques to frame these
business questions. These tools facilitate the decision
making process by organizing decisions into a hierarchy,
outlining main objectives, identifying strategic
decisions, and recognizing uncertainties. This results
in an influence diagram which provides a blueprint of
the decision problem and a roadmap for information
gathering.
